Hall extended their losing streak to three on Saturday, dropping them down to 7-19. They came up short against the Riverdale Rams, falling 13-0. Unfortunately, that's the second time they've come up short against the Rams this season, as they also lost their prior matchup 16-1 on Saturday.
As for Riverdale, the victory (which was their 12th in a row) raised their record to 23-2-1. The result was nothing new for the Rams, who have now won 11 matchups by six runs or more so far this season.
For Riverdale's part, Brooklyn Peterson was incredible, going 2-for-4 with one home run and three RBI. Another player making a difference was Amaya Lopez-Hernandez, who went a perfect 3-for-3 with two runs and one RBI.
Looking ahead, Hall will head out to square off against Orion at 4:30 p.m. on Monday. As for Riverdale, they will take on Manteno at 7:00 p.m. on Friday.
